BKM Industries Ltd (formerly Manaksia Industries Ltd) has submitted its audited and limited-review financial results for the quarter and year ended 31 March 2022 with a delay of about four years, citing the Corporate Insolvency Resolution Process (CIRP) that the company underwent. The NCLT has since approved a Resolution Plan granting relief from past non-compliances. Manufacturing activities were not operational during the period; revenue from operations stood at nil. The company reported a net loss of Rs. 1,492 lakhs for FY22 (standalone), widening from Rs. 1,128 lakhs in FY21, with a loss per share of Rs. 2.28. Total equity eroded to Rs. 1,418 lakhs from Rs. 2,910 lakhs, while short-term borrowings remained heavy at Rs. 12,411 lakhs and operating cash flow was negative at Rs. (127) lakhs.

Likely market impact

Shareholders should note that this is essentially a back-dated, compliance-cleansing filing made possible by the NCLT-approved Resolution Plan, not fresh business performance. The company had no operating revenue, widening losses, eroded equity, and debt far exceeding its equity base, reflecting a deeply stressed financial position prior to the resolution plan kicking in.
